Two human polls and a committee's selections comprise the 2025 National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) Division III football rankings for the 2025 season. Unlike in Division I's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S), the NCAA, Division III's college football's governing body, bestows a national championship on the winner of the Stagg Bowl – the championship round of a 40-team postseason tournament. The two main weekly poll that begins in the preseason with the D3football.com and AFCA Poll which ranks the top 25 colleges in Division III football. For the second time in AFCA history they released a preseason poll for DIII in 2025.
